it actually does a pretty good job, keeps itself alive for the most part, which is important, and it supplies you with spell counters for the cards that need them.

 

and here is a big important part to it: the other card that needs spell counters to activate it's effect doesn't actually need them on itself once per turn.

 

so I get to use breaker's effect regardless if he has a counter or not once per turn.

 

but that is only for ignition effects (you activate them.)

I usually Summon Examplar & activate Terraforming, then Activate Citadel, then +Toon Table of contents + Spell Power Grasp + Toon Table 2nd time + Toon Table 3rd time to go for Toon Cannon Soldier. Then + Allure of Darkness.

 

Citadel (6 Spell Counters)... Examplar (14 Spell Counters) and I haven't lost a single card in my card advantage... still 6 in hand and field if you look closely.. where I can still draw into another Allure, and Upstart Goblin (out of 3), or even Foolish Burial for Endymion already if I feel like it...

 

what's so wrong with this card?

 

you need about 16 counters at most to win with Tempest, you need about 2 or 3 to destroy your opponent's field with Arcanite..

 

Counters are also used with:

Defender

Breaker

Magical Marionette

and even if I feel like it I increase lolATK with Frequency Magician twice because of citadel

 

Next thing:

I like to make cheap Kamikase with my opponent's strong monsters..

Spend 1 Spell Counter with Examplar to get Copycat. then attack your opponent's strongest monster. Then, spend 1 Spell Counter with Defender and Copycat stays and if he dies, it just costs 1 Spell Counter to come back xD
